Comprehensive Guide to Composite Door Maintenance
Composite doors have acquired considerable popularity among house owners over the last few years due to their robust building, aesthetic appeal, and excellent insulation homes. Combining various materials such as uPVC, wood, and a thermoplastic skin, these doors provide a mix of advantages that go beyond traditional wooden or metal doors. Nevertheless, like any other home feature, composite doors need appropriate maintenance to ensure longevity and optimum efficiency. This post will check out necessary maintenance tips, typical concerns, and frequently asked concerns regarding composite door care.
Value of Composite Door Maintenance
Keeping a composite door is essential for several reasons:

- Longevity: Regular maintenance can extend the life-span of the door, guaranteeing it lasts lots of years without replacement.
- Visual Appeal: A well-kept door boosts the home's curb appeal and shows the homeowner's attention to information.
- Security: Proper maintenance helps maintain the stability of the door's locks and hinges, offering assurance versus prospective burglaries.
- Energy Efficiency: A well-sealed door helps avoid drafts, contributing to lower energy costs by keeping wanted indoor temperature levels.
Essential Maintenance Tips for Composite Doors
1. Regular Cleaning

- Frequency: At least two times a year, or more regularly if the door is exposed to harsh climate condition.
- Products Needed:
- Mild soap or detergent
- Warm water
- Soft fabric or sponge
- Non-abrasive cleaner (for difficult discolorations)
Steps for Cleaning:
- Mix the soap or detergent with warm water in a pail.
- Use a soft cloth or sponge to wipe down the door, ensuring to clean up both the surface area and nooks.
- Wash the door completely with clean water to get rid of any soap residue.
- Dry the door with a clean, dry cloth to avoid water areas.
2. Check and Maintain Seals
The seals around the door are crucial for insulation and preventing drafts. To preserve them:
- Inspect: Check seals for any fractures or damage.
- Lubricate: Use silicone spray or a similar lubricant on rubber seals to maintain versatility.
- Change: If seals are damaged beyond repair, change them to make sure energy efficiency.

Q1: How typically should composite doors be painted?
A: Ideally, composite door repair FAQ doors must be repainted every 5-10 years, depending on exposure to sunshine and weather. Routine touch-ups of any scratches or chips can extend the requirement for a total repaint.
Q2: Can I use abrasive cleaners on my composite door?
A: No, abrasive cleaners can scratch and damage the surface area of a composite door. It is a good idea to utilize mild, non-abrasive cleaners to avoid messing up the finish.
Q3: What should I do if my composite door is sticking?
A: If your composite door sticks, check for misalignment or debris in the hinges. Tightening up screws, lubing hinges, or using a level to examine alignment may assist. If the problem continues, think about consulting a professional.
Q4: How can I avoid my composite door from fading?
A: To avoid fading, frequently clean the door and consider using UV-resistant spray or paint. Additionally, putting a protective awning or providing shade can reduce direct sunlight exposure.
Q5: Are composite doors energy efficient?
A: Yes, composite doors are extremely energy-efficient due to their multi-layer building, which provides exceptional insulation compared to conventional wood or metal doors.
